How long does it take to see skin changes after quitting alcohol? Some people notice changes within one to two weeks, with more visible improvements after one month. After weeks of indulgence, the body is often dehydrated and inflamed. Removing alcohol for 30 days allows hydration levels to recover, inflammation to decrease, and the skin barrier to reset.

People are becoming more aware of their health and wellness in general, and this includes a growing awareness and curiosity about their relationship with alcohol. Taking a sober curious approach to life often involves prioritizing other aspects of wellness, such as nutrition, exercise, sleep, and mental health. This holistic approach can lead to improved overall well-being. The sober curious movement encourages self-reflection and personal growth. By stepping back from substances, individuals may gain clarity about their values, goals, and relationships.

The sober curious movement challenges the notion that alcohol is an essential part of socializing, celebration, or relaxation. By questioning our assumptions and habits, individuals can take greater control of their choices and create a life that aligns with their values and goals. The sober curious movement has created a supportive community for individuals who are exploring sobriety or moderation.
